Tennis String Gauge: 1.20 vs 1.25 vs 1.30 mm

Tennis String Gauge: 1.20 vs 1.25 vs 1.30 mm

12 min read

Choosing a tennis string gauge will not magically change your racket, but it does fine-tune how the string bed responds. Drop from 1.25 to 1.20 mm and the ball may come off a little livelier, the strings may bite more easily, and durability usually drops. Move up to 1.30 mm and the trade-off flips: more life, a firmer response, and less easy feel.

Quick answer: for most intermediate players, 1.25 mm is the best starting point. Choose 1.20 mm if you want more feel, a bit more launch, and you do not break strings quickly. Choose 1.30 mm if you break strings often, play with an open pattern, or need the string bed to stay usable for more hours.

Gauge does not work in isolation. A 1.20 mm polyester can feel firmer than a 1.30 mm multifilament because the type of tennis string matters more than diameter. Still, within the same string family and model, comparing 1.20, 1.25, and 1.30 mm is useful.

What does tennis string gauge mean?

Tennis string gauge is the string’s thickness. In many markets, you will see both millimeters and gauge numbers: 1.20, 1.25, 1.30 mm, or 16, 17, 18 gauge.

The confusing part: in the gauge system, a higher number usually means a thinner string. So a 17 gauge string is usually thinner than a 16 gauge string. Millimeters are more direct: 1.20 mm is thinner than 1.25 mm, and 1.30 mm is thicker.

Most adult tennis setups sit somewhere between roughly 1.10 and 1.40 mm. The practical sweet spot for many club players is 1.20-1.30 mm, where feel, performance, and durability stay in a workable range.

Gauge comparisons are most useful within the same string type: 1.20 mm leans toward feel, 1.25 mm toward balance, and 1.30 mm toward durability.

This table works best when you compare the same string model. For example, a 1.20 and 1.30 version of the same polyester. If you compare different materials, the conclusions change: a thick multi can still be more powerful and comfortable than a thin poly.

What changes when you use a thinner string?

A thinner string usually deforms more easily, weighs slightly less, and can dig into the ball a bit more. On court, that tends to show up in three ways.

First, more feel. On drop shots, defensive lobs, and touch shots where you are not swinging all-out, a 1.20 mm string can give more information from the string bed. It is not magic; there is simply less material resisting deformation.

Second, a livelier launch. At the same tension, a thinner string can feel a little more elastic or reactive. If a 1.30 mm string feels too firm or leaves the ball short, dropping to 1.25 or 1.20 may help you recover depth without lowering tension as much.

Third, more wear. Less diameter means less material before the string breaks. Thinner strings also tend to notch sooner at the intersections, especially if you hit with topspin and make the mains slide a lot. Notching happens when strings wear into each other at the intersections. Thinner gauges can show it sooner, especially with topspin and open string patterns.

Spin is the tricky part. A thinner string can help the ball bite and can make string movement easier, but useful spin depends more on technique, racket-head speed, string friction, material, and string pattern. Tennis Warehouse University experiments on string movement and spin point to snapback and material as bigger variables than gauge alone.

What changes when you use a thicker string?

Moving to 1.30 mm does not make you a defensive player. For many hard hitters, it lets them swing more freely because the string bed stays more predictable.

The clearest advantage is physical durability. If a 1.25 mm string lasts three or four hours before breaking, a 1.30 mm version may be the simplest fix before changing models or raising tension. It also helps in open 16x19 patterns, where strings move more and saw into each other faster.

The second advantage is a firmer response. On heavy groundstrokes, blocked returns, or off-center contact, a thicker string can feel less nervous. It does not automatically give you more control, but it can reduce that feeling that the ball jumps away when you are late and swing too hard.

The cost is feel and easy depth. If your main problem is leaving the ball short, a firm 1.30 mm polyester can make that worse. And if you also play a stiff racket, pay attention to your arm: thick gauge, polyester, and high tension can feel harsh. That is where racket stiffness RA also matters.

How to choose tennis string gauge by material

Gauge does not mean the same thing in polyester, multifilament, natural gut, or nylon. The same measurement can play very differently depending on the material.

Polyester

For poly, 1.25 mm is the most logical starting point. It keeps control, allows good snapback, and usually does not die as quickly as many 1.20 mm polys. If you do not break strings and want more feel, try 1.20 mm. If you break often, hit heavy topspin, or use a very open pattern, 1.30 mm makes sense.

The common mistake is dropping to 1.20 mm in search of spin when the real issue is technique or tension. If your strings are not snapping back, if the poly is already dead, or if you are not accelerating the racket head, gauge will not fix it.

Multifilament

With multifilament, a thin string can feel excellent, but it will usually fray sooner. For many players with arm discomfort, a 1.30 mm multi can be smarter than a 1.25 mm: it is still comfortable, but it lasts better.

If you hit fairly flat, do not break strings, and want touch, 1.25 mm can work beautifully. If you are moving from poly to multi for comfort, do not go too thin right away; the material change is already a big shift.

Natural gut and nylon

Natural gut holds tension extremely well, but it is expensive and vulnerable to wear. Many players use it in thicker gauges to protect the investment, especially in hybrids. With nylon or synthetic gut, 1.30 mm is often the most balanced option for recreational players because it offers reasonable durability without making the feel complicated.

The basic rule stays the same: if you do not break strings and want more touch, go thinner. If you break strings or the bed moves too much, go thicker.

Does gauge change the tension you should use?

Not always, but it can call for small adjustments. If you keep the same string and only change diameter, the thinner version usually feels livelier. Some players raise tension by 0.5-1 kg (1-2 lbs) to regain control. Others leave tension alone and use the extra launch.

Going thicker can have the opposite effect: the string bed may feel firmer and less elastic. If depth or comfort drops, lowering tension by 0.5-1 kg (1-2 lbs) can put some life back into the setup.

Keep the test simple:

  1. Change one variable: gauge, not gauge and tension together.
  2. Play at least two sessions, because first impressions can lie.
  3. Track three things: depth, control when you accelerate, and arm fatigue or pain.
  4. Adjust tension after that, not before.

The Tennis Warehouse University string database is useful here: even among similar polyester strings, stiffness and tension loss vary a lot by model. Gauge gives you direction, but it does not replace testing a specific string.

If I had to give one rule for club players, it would be this: start with 1.25 mm and move based on the problem. If you break too fast or lose control too quickly, go to 1.30. If the string bed feels dead, stiff, or too muted, try 1.20 or lower tension before changing rackets.

Common myths about string gauge

Does a thinner string always create more spin?

No. It can help, but useful spin comes from swing path, contact, material, friction, and snapback. TWU’s work on which strings generate the most spin shows that differences are real, but they do not reduce to “thinner equals more spin.”

Is 1.30 mm only for string breakers?

No. It is useful for string breakers, but also for players who want a more stable response in a powerful racket or very open pattern. The trade-off is that it can feel more muted.

Should I always go thicker if I want control?

Going thicker can make the string bed feel firmer, but control also depends on tension, material, pattern, racket weight, swing, and contact quality. Sometimes the better adjustment is staying at 1.25 mm and raising tension slightly.

Frequently asked questions

What tennis string gauge is best for beginners?

For beginners and recreational players, 1.30 mm synthetic gut or multifilament is usually a safe option: it lasts reasonably well, feels comfortable, and does not demand much maintenance. With polyester, many beginners are better off avoiding poly than fine-tuning between 1.20 and 1.25 mm.

Does 1.20 mm break much faster than 1.25 mm?

Usually, yes, but the difference depends on your stroke, string pattern, material, and playing frequency. A flat hitter may use 1.20 mm for weeks; a heavy topspin player may cut through it in a few sessions.

Is 16 or 17 gauge better for tennis?

For most players, 17 gauge or 16L is the livelier option, while 16 gauge is more durable and firmer. If you are unsure, start around 1.25 mm, which often sits between those two worlds depending on the brand.

Is 1.25 or 1.30 mm better?

For most players, 1.25 mm is more balanced. Move to 1.30 mm if you break strings often, use a very open 16x19 pattern, or want a firmer response. If you do not break strings and want more feel, 1.25 mm is usually enough.

Can I use 1.20 mm in a 16x19 racket?

Yes, but accept the trade-off: more feel and potentially easier spin access for less durability. If the pattern is very open and you already break 1.25 mm quickly, 1.20 mm is probably not the best direction.

What gauge do professional tennis players use?

There is no single pro gauge. Many competitive setups sit around 1.25-1.30 mm, but copying that number alone is not useful. Pros combine string, tension, pattern, racket, restringing frequency, and very specific preferences.

Does gauge affect racket weight and swing weight?

Yes, but the change is usually small. A thicker string adds a little more mass in the racket head, which can slightly raise swing weight. Most players will not find it dramatic, but sensitive players may notice.

Practical takeaway

Do not choose gauge as if it were a badge of level. Choose it as a fine-tuning tool.

If you are lost, string 1.25 mm. If you break too quickly or your 16x19 eats strings, try 1.30 mm. If you want more touch, do not break often, and want the string bed to breathe more, drop to 1.20 mm.

Before changing three things at once, run a clean test: same racket, same string, same tension, different gauge. That is when you can actually feel what came from diameter and what was coming from everything else.
